Description
A kid-friendly, nutritious breakfast pizza designed for school cafeterias—featuring whole grain crust, scrambled eggs, turkey sausage, and low-fat cheese for a balanced, hand-held morning meal.
Ingredients
1 lb whole wheat pizza dough (store-bought or homemade)
6 large eggs
1/4 cup low-fat milk
1/4 tsp salt
1/4 tsp black pepper
1/2 cup cooked turkey sausage crumbles
1/2 cup shredded low-fat cheddar cheese
1/2 cup shredded part-skim mozzarella
1 tbsp olive oil
Optional toppings: diced bell peppers, spinach, tomatoes
Instructions
1. Preheat oven to 425°F (220°C). Lightly grease a large sheet pan or pizza tray.
2. Roll out the pizza dough into a rectangle or circle and place on the prepared tray.
3. In a bowl, whisk eggs, milk, salt, and pepper. Scramble in a nonstick pan over medium heat until just set.
4. Brush olive oil over the dough and par-bake for 5–6 minutes.
5. Spread scrambled eggs evenly over the crust. Sprinkle with turkey sausage and cheeses.
6. Add optional vegetables if desired.
7. Bake for another 8–10 minutes until cheese is melted and crust is golden.
8. Cool slightly, slice into squares or wedges, and serve.
Notes
Great for batch cooking—can be cooled, wrapped, and refrigerated or frozen.
Reheat individual slices in a toaster oven or microwave.
Use egg whites or egg substitute for lower cholesterol options.
